It is easy finding a hosue or apartment to rent but there are a couple of things to remember. Allways remember that there are two different Granada and one Grenada (West Indies). Granada Spain and Granada Nicaragua. If you search for a “Granada rental (Spain & Nicaragua)” in Bing, Yahoo or Google you will get hits from both cities. Even if you search for “Granada rental spain” it is common for hits from the other Granada to show up. I can thererfore not exaggerate the importance of making sure that the rental is in the right granada. This is extra important as some landmarks etc has the same names in both cities.
Remember to book well in time if you arrive during high season but other than that you should have no problem finding something. The properties that can be found when you arrive is cheaper than the ones on the internet so if you are on a budget it can be good to look for a long term rental after you arrived.
Both Spanish and Nicaraguan Granada is home to high and low end properties. Rentals can be found in all price ranges. Research your house well before you rent as price cant be used an indicator of standard or location.
If you are looking to rent a car while you are in Granada, Nicaragua you should make sure to factor in all the insurance costs in your budget. Rental companies often require a large deposit and if you are involved in an accident that you cause you can be personal responsible for the damages and not be allowed to leave until they are paid, this can be the case even if you have insurance
